I've been a volunteer at F.R.O.M. for the past three years and adopted
my fert Apollo from them nearly two years ago. This summer, both Jim
and Crystal have been working tirelessly at fundraising nearly every
weekend. As the downturn in the economy has hurt many people, it's also
affected rescue organizations, especially as they survive on donations.
Through car washes, bake sales and lawn sales, they've been able to
make enough money to help some with the vet expenses and food, but this
left nearly nothing left for the winter heating fund.

Through careful estimation, we've determined it costs approximately
$6-7 dollars per day to heat the shelter, so I'm starting a "Heat the
Shelter" drive to hopefully help raise some money to help keep the
shelter heated through the winter months.
